What are the typical costs for indoor vs. outdoor boat storage in Camden, MS, and what factors influence pricing?
In Camden, MS, outdoor storage for a standard boat typically ranges from $40 to $80 per month, while covered or indoor storage can cost between $80 and $150 per month. Pricing is influenced by the size of your boat, the level of protection (basic outdoor, covered, or climate-controlled indoor), and the amenities offered by the facility, such as security features, power access, or proximity to local waterways like the Pearl River. Seasonal demand can also affect rates, with slightly higher prices often seen in spring as boaters prepare for the season.
Are there climate-controlled storage options available in Camden to protect my boat from Mississippi's humidity and temperature swings?
Yes, some storage facilities in and around Camden offer climate-controlled units, which are highly recommended given Mississippi's humid subtropical climate. These units help protect your boat's interior, electronics, and engine from excessive moisture, mold, and the wide temperature fluctuations experienced throughout the year. While not as common as basic outdoor storage, they are available at select facilities, often at a premium. It's advisable to book these well in advance, especially before the off-season, to secure protection against the region's high humidity and occasional extreme heat or cold.
What security measures should I look for in a boat storage facility in Camden, MS?
When choosing a storage facility in Camden, prioritize locations with 24/7 video surveillance, gated access with personalized entry codes, and well-lit premises. Given the rural nature of the area, facilities with on-site management or regular patrols add an extra layer of security. Some facilities may also offer individual alarms for storage units. It's also wise to inquire about their policy for guest access and how they monitor comings and goings, as this can help prevent unauthorized entry to your boat.
How does the boating season in Camden affect storage availability and what should I know about seasonal contracts?
Camden's boating season, primarily from late spring through early fall, influences storage availability significantly. Demand for storage often decreases in the winter months, making it easier to find and sometimes negotiate rates. Many facilities offer seasonal or month-to-month contracts, allowing flexibility. However, securing a spot before peak season (April-May) is crucial, as spaces can fill quickly. Some facilities may require longer commitments or have waitlists during high-demand periods. Planning ahead and considering year-round storage can ensure you have a spot when you need it.
Are there any local regulations or requirements for storing a boat in Camden, MS, that I should be aware of?
While Camden itself doesn't have extensive unique boat storage regulations beyond standard Mississippi laws, it's important to ensure your boat is properly registered and insured. Some storage facilities may require proof of insurance. Additionally, if storing outdoors, ensure your boat is properly covered and secured to withstand local weather, including occasional severe thunderstorms or high winds common in the region. Always check with the specific storage facility for any rules regarding fuel levels (often requiring minimal fuel), battery maintenance, or restrictions on storing other items in or around your boat.
